Team Chile adds a new classified to the Tokyo Olympics and delegation reaches 51 athletes

The Chilean Olympic Committee received official confirmation from the International Equestrian Federation that the athlete Virginia Yarur is classified to Tokyo Olympics, to be held between July 23 and August 8, specifically in the training modality.

With this classification, the national delegation adds 51 athletes, waiting for the confirmation of new places in judo and golf, which should happen next week.

Besides, the national rugby team 7 Tomorrow begins his participation in the Pre-Olympic of the discipline, in Monaco; while Mahina Valdivia will do the same in the Open Swimming Waters, seeking a place in the selective final in Portugal.

Team Chile will be represented in at least 23 sports during Tokyo 2020, the most for a Chilean delegation in the history of the Olympic Games, covering 70 percent of the official program (23 of 33 sports).

To date, there are 51 Chilean athletes qualified for the Tokyo Olympic Games, the fourth largest number in history:
